ISIS targeting civilians, Shias while Afghan Taliban hitting foreign security forces in Afghanistan

An explosion rocked Kabul city this afternoon leaving at least twenty five people dead or wounded, the security officials said.

The incident took place in the vicinity of Qala-e-Fatullah area of the city with the eyewitnesses saying the explosion was triggered by a suicide attack.

The ministry of interior spokesman Najib Danish said at least five people were killed and twenty others were wounded in the attack.

A security official earlier had confirmed that one person was killed and three others were wounded in the explosion.

The explosion is most likely caused by the ISIS as it has been targeting both civilians and Shia population while Afghan Taliban are targeting the security forces in Afghanistan.
